Whale watching in Auckland is an unforgettable ocean journey. In Auckland waters, you can experience whale watching all year round, but the sailing times and the types of whales you see vary according to the season. Take a boat out to sea, watch these marine giants up close, feel the magic and magnificence of nature, dance with whales, and leave precious memories.
